TX: Anonymous tip was corroborated at the scene by officers for RS

An anonymous tip brought police to where defendant was, and their observations corroborated the tip sufficient to support reasonable suspicion. Furr v. State, 2016 Tex. Crim. App. LEXIS 1094 (Sept. 21, 2016) (dissent):
